Analyst – Risk - Internal Audit




The opportunity




The objective of our advisory risk services is to provide clients with a candid and reliable overview of their risk landscape. Our solutions can be used by our clients to build confidence and trust with their customers, the overall market and when required by regulation or contract. You will be responsible for executing client related engagements in the areas of governance, risk & compliance (GRC), internal audits, process reviews, standard operating procedures, enterprise risk management, revenue assurance and other Business Risk Services related solutions.
